August weather forecast
Gourmadjo, Chad

August

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is another hot month in Gourmadjo, Chad, with an average temperature ranging between max 32.9°C (91.2°F) and min 25.1°C (77.2°F).

Heat index

For most parts of August, the heat index is appraised at a blisteringly hot 42°C (107.6°F). Exercise extra preventive actions, heat cramps and heat exhaustion are plausible. Continuous activity could result in heatstroke.
Take note of the fact that heat index values are based on shaded circumstances with light airflows. The direct sunshine could escalate the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', takes into account both air temperature and humidity to illustrate what people actually feel. This effect is personal, influenced by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, shaped by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Remember, direct sunlight exposure can heighten the heat impact and might increase the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for children. Kids are usually in more danger than grown-ups as they tend to sweat less. Plus, their bigger skin surface in relation to their small frames and increased heat generation due to their activity level make them more susceptible.
The evaporation of sweat is a natural cooling mechanism of the human body, facilitated by perspiration. When relative humidity is at high levels, the evaporation rate lessens, causing the body to keep more heat than it would in less humid conditions. With body temperatures on the rise, inefficient heat shedding can lead to dehydration and its associated complications.

Humidity

August is the most humid month, with an average relative humidity of 66%.

Rainfall

August is the month with the most rainfall. Rain falls for 22.3 days and accumulates 132mm (5.2")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 12h and 31min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 05:47 and sunset at 18:26.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:49 and sunset at 18:11 WAT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in August is 10.1h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in August is 7.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
Note: In August, a daily maximum UV index of 7 leads to the following instructions:
Escape overexposure. People with light skin may incur bur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Limit direct sun exposure and seek shade between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the time of the most intense UV radiation, noting that shade structures may not provide total sun protection. A wide-brimmed hat is a shield, deflecting up to 50% of harmful UV radiation from eyes.
